N-t-BOC-MDMA is a chemical compound which can be both a synthetic precursor to, or aprodrug of theempathogenic drugMDMA. It was first identified in Australia in 2015 as a seizure by customs, and has subsequently been found in China, the Netherlands and other European countries. Originally it was thought to be intended as a non-illegal form of MDMA which could be easily converted into the prohibited final product after importation, however one seizure by police foundN-t-BOC-MDMA in the process of being pressed into pills, and experiments with simulated gastric fluid confirmed that it can be broken down to MDMA by human stomach acid. SimilarN-protected compounds such asN-t-BOC-methamphetamine,N-p-tosyl-methamphetamine,N-t-BOC-ketamine,N-t-BOC-norketamine, andN-methoxycarbonyl-MDA have also been encountered by law enforcement.[1][2][3][4][5][6][7]
N-t-BOC-MDMA has been specifically listed as an illicit drug in Singapore and South Korea,[8][9] but is also likely to be controlled by general drug analogue laws in various other countries.
